A264159 Number of (n+1) X (2+1) arrays of permutations of 0..n*3+2 with each element having directed index change 0,1 0,-1 0,2 1,0 -1,0 or 2,0. 1
10, 72, 412, 2927, 19204, 126688, 845296, 5596616, 37146638, 246557278, 1635702595, 10854696412, 72027127388, 477937014228, 3171424959593, 21044247526367, 139641162227280, 926603205742348, 6148564722522943 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
